Spring Boot 2.0 deshabilita la seguridad predeterminada
Quiero usar Spring Security para la autenticación JWT. Pero viene con autenticación predeterminada. Estoy tratando de deshabilitarlo, pero el viejo enfoque de hacerlo es deshabilitarloapplication.properties
- está en desuso en 2.0.
Esto es lo que probé:
@Configuration
public class StackWebSecurityConfigurerAdapter extends WebSecurityConfigurerAdapter {
@Override
protected void configure(HttpSecurity http) throws Exception {
http.httpBasic().disable();
// http.authorizeRequests().anyRequest().permitAll(); // Also doesn't work.
}
}
¿Cómo puedo simplemente deshabilitar la seguridad básica?
ACTUALIZAR
Puede ser bueno saber que no estoy usando web mvc sino web flux.